Dimensions of a 20-Foot Shipping Container
A 20-foot shipping container, typically described as a twenty-foot equivalent unit (TEU), offers ample area for transferring a wide variety of products. Here is a breakdown of its specs in both imperial and metric measurements.
MeasurementDimensions (Imperial)Dimensions (Metric)External Length20 ft6.058 mExternal Width8 ft2.438 mExternal Height8.5 ft2.591 mInternal Length19.4 ft5.898 mInternal Width7.7 ft2.352 mInternal Height7.9 ft2.385 mOptimum Payload48,000 pounds21,800 kgTare Weight5,000 pounds2,268 kgOverall Capacity1,169 cubic ft33.2 cubic metersSecret Specifications of a 20-Foot ContainerWeight Capacity: The optimum weight, or payload, a [20 Container Size](https://dealhunt.sg/members/animegender62/activity/1065738/)-foot [20ft Container Dimensions](https://sutherland-farley.federatedjournals.com/five-qualities-that-people-search-for-in-every-20-ft-shipping-container) can generally manage is around 48,000 pounds, making it appropriate for a range of cargo.Volume: With a total capacity of about 1,169 cubic feet, it can comfortably accommodate many items, including furniture, machinery, and more.Tare Weight: The tare weight, which is the weight of the empty container, frequently weighs about 5,000 pounds. This indicates that the net weight offered for the cargo is approximately 43,000 pounds when complete.Material: Most 20-foot containers are made of Corten steel, which supplies extraordinary durability and weather condition resistance.Kinds Of 20-Foot Shipping Containers

What are the distinctions in between a basic and high cube 20-foot container?
The main distinction lies in height. While a basic 20-foot container is 8.5 ft high, a high cube variant offers an additional foot, making it 9.5 ft high.
